Building Durability with Rustic Quality
Despite their aged appearance, rustic stairs are engineered for longevity. Pressure-treated wood, reinforced treads, and proper support systems ensure safety without sacrificing style. Regular maintenance—like sealing to protect against moisture—preserves both integrity and appearance, making these stairs a lasting investment.
